NBCC is currently seeking a dynamic and competent individual for the position of Community College Instructor, Business Administration. This is a term position from August 2018 to AprilĀ 2019.

What you'll do

Responsibilities

Reporting to the Department Head, as a member of the faculty team, you are responsible for ensuring planning and preparing instructional materials and resources; establishing and managing a positive learning environment; instructing and evaluating students; building and sustaining professional relationships with students, colleagues, community partners, and stakeholders; as well as other related duties.

Specific instructional areas and courses in the Business Administration programs may include, but not be limited to: Microsoft Office, Communications, Strategic Management, Project Management and Business Law as well as other courses in the Business Administration program. The successful incumbent will be willing and able to integrate technology and active student learning techniques into teaching practices. You will also plan, evaluate and monitor student practicum placements.

What you'll need

Qualifications

Required qualifications for this opportunity include a two-year Diploma in a Business Administration Program with a minimum of five (5) years of recent and related experience; OR a Business Administration Degree and a minimum of three (3) years of recent and related experience.

Candidates must clearly demonstrate how they meet these qualifications on their resumes.

A comprehensive knowledge of MS Office Suite is required. Written and spoken competence in English is required.

Preference may be given to candidates with experience working in a post-secondary, and/or candidates with experience working in a financial/investment industry environment.

Other combinations of education and experience may be considered as equivalent. Subject to competition response, the minimum qualifications may be raised.

NBCC offers a comprehensive compensation and benefits package that includes a competitive salary for this position ranging from $1,973 to $2,780 bi-weekly. Successful candidates may be eligible for a higher maximum step, up to $3,036 bi-weekly, based on their level of post-secondary education. This position is a unionized position where the terms and conditions of employment are in accordance with the New Brunswick Union of Public and Private Employees collective agreement (Education, Instructional Group) for the College.
